## Changelog — v3.8.0

Renamed setting alert for the sync: the Larkfeed public REST API no longer uses `PAGE_LIMIT` — it's now `PAGINATION_MAX_ITEMS`, which is honestly what it should've been called from day one. The old name still works until v4.0 but logs a deprecation warning on every request, so expect noisy logs if you don't migrate. Update your env files accordingly. While you're in there, the cursor-signing step now needs its own credential, which goes on the next line.

secret setting of bagag-kajof: RELAY_SECRET8=d9a517d5

Subject: Orders soft-delete cut-over — summary

Team, the Ledgerline cut-over finished last night. The orders table now uses soft deletes: rows get a deleted_at timestamp instead of being removed, and a nightly sweeper archives anything older than ninety days to the Coldbarrow store. All reads must filter on the deletion flag — the old hard-delete path is gone. New joiners, please read the sweeper docs before touching queries. The service now runs with the following configuration values.

service settings:
FRAMIR_LOG_LEVEL=debug
FRAMIR_METRICS_HOST=metrics.framir.tolvaqcorp.corp
FRAMIR_POOL_SIZE=16

MEMO — Sales Leads Only

Effective immediately, hiring in the Coastal Accounts division is frozen. No exceptions, no backfills without sign-off from Dara Quennel. Open requisitions are pulled as of Friday. Pipeline commitments stand; redistribute coverage among current reps. Do not discuss externally or with candidates already in process — recruiting will handle those conversations. Questions go to your regional director, not HR directly. The rationale is outlined in the confidential note below.

confidential, kaweg-tawef: The western region missed its Ralvan quota by 57.6 percent last quarter. Framirix Holdings plans to lower the Eliox list price by 24.6 percent in January. The board signed off on a budget of $446.6 million for Project Zorvan. The renewal with Ralvanox Freight closes at $283.1 million a year, 20.2 percent below the last contract.